Output ec393254c01ae67ebf9c9e50b86d8052d86de10a3ddcf4cb16713a1d4057cee1:1

value
1449350
script pubkey
OP_0 OP_PUSHBYTES_20 4e0dfe0f7d5995117d34ec1f7418ef7bc3234f69
address
bc1qfcxlurmatx23zlf5as0hgx8000pjxnmffa9p4n
transaction
ec393254c01ae67ebf9c9e50b86d8052d86de10a3ddcf4cb16713a1d4057cee1
confirmations
154772
spent
true